American Gods.


This book albeit a scifi in some sense, is just more than that. It is a mythological and historical lanscaping of the american myth. It requires some 'erudite' knowledge of world history. Neil Gaiman, is a good author, the book is well written, intelligent, astute and somewhat melancolic. It is a goodbye to the old world and a wlecome to the new world, but only to certain extent. Is shadow the 'king' ? I am not sure, but he is merely someone who is honest enough to the whole world. The wifey role is well tantalising, this is love beyond the grave.
